Definitions:

Latent Learning

The subconscious retention of information without reinforcement or apparent learning, which becomes apparent when a related situation presents itself.

Motivation Present

The condition of having a current and active desire or drive to achieve a goal or fulfill a need.

Tolman

Tolman is known for his contribution to cognitive psychology, particularly for his theory of latent learning and cognitive maps in rats.
